Yesterdays, Travis Scott made controversial headlines after he was arrested in Paris following a fight with his own bodyguard at a hotel. Just in, the rapper has been released from prison in Paris.

According to TMZ, the ‘Utopia’ crooner won’t be facing any charges related to the incident.

“Travis Scott has been released with no charges,” a representative for the rapper told the publication, adding that therewere no injuries to any other party including his security.

Travis was arrested him on Friday around 5:00 AM at the George V Hotel and the incident took place just a few hours after the basketball game between Team USA and Serbia. He was there to watch his country win, but unfortunately, things did not go as planned as he got into a fight with his own bodyguard.

In a statement obtained by People, the Paris prosecutor’s officer said: “I can confirm that on August 9, 2024, shortly after 5 a.m., the police were called to the Georges V Hotel and arrested the man nicknamed Travis Scott for assaulting a security guard.”

“The latter had himself intervened to separate the rapper from his bodyguard. The 1st judicial police district was seized of the investigation by the Paris prosecutor’s office.”

The fight was captured on camera and has subsequently been going viral on social media. The rapper wasn’t questioned about what happened due to his inebriated state during the arrest.
